/**
* Check if a file is git-ignored
* @param filePath - File path relative to git root or absolute path
* @param options - Git options
* @returns true if the file is git-ignored, false otherwise
*/
export async function isGitIgnored(
filePath: string,
options: GitOptions = {}
): Promise<boolean> {
try {
// git check-ignore --quiet returns exit code 0 if file is ignored, 1 if not ignored
// execGit throws on non-zero exit codes, so if it succeeds, file is ignored
await execGit(['check-ignore', '--quiet', filePath], options);
return true; // Command succeeded, file is ignored
} catch {
// Command failed (exit code 1), file is not ignored
return false;
}
}
